Virginia Tech Soccer Finishes with 2-2 Draw Against Clemson
Virginia Tech suffered a disappointing 38-31 overtime loss to Syracuse, despite initially leading 21-3 in the third quarter. The Hokies were without starting quarterback Kyron Drones and star running back Bhayshul Tuten, but backup Collin Schlee performed admirably, passing for 206 yards and a touchdown. The loss diminishes Virginia Tech's hopes for an ACC Championship, as they prepare to host Clemson, who themselves are reeling from a loss to Louisville. In men's soccer, the Hokies drew 2-2 with No. 2 Clemson, taking a 2-0 lead but allowing the Tigers to equalize late in the game. Both performances underline the challenges facing Virginia Tech's athletic teams as they navigate difficult seasons. Coach Mike Brizendine expressed frustration over missed opportunities and the need for better maturity and decision-making from his players.
